Output 62ca129be9232bcfbfb0f3f6f6b3dfdeee64c5dc4deb96deda8fac8045ce530d:0

value
58798
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ebe4997b93c061ad3fcfe9126709ef19c211abe OP_EQUAL
address
3GANeFw2onXraq8SXrLfaahMgwbKaT4twn
transaction
62ca129be9232bcfbfb0f3f6f6b3dfdeee64c5dc4deb96deda8fac8045ce530d
confirmations
226010
spent
true